We love this Thai restaurant. Good food and good service. They seated us quickly for dinner and then gave my toddler a small cup of water with a lid to drink out of.
We ordered our entire dinner all at once, but I asked for a few things to be prioritized so that my toddler could eat first. The eggrolls and grilled chicken satay with a side of rice came out piping hot and very quickly. My toddler loved the eggrolls (crispy, well-stuffed) and the chicken was juicy.
I love the phad thai gaeng daeng and basically get it every time. It's phad thai with red curry mixed in it. Very good and they can dial back the spicy level. Normally, I eat it flaming hot but my toddler likes to eat from our plate so we kept it pretty mild.
We tried the moon flower roasted duck for the first time and it was delicious. I was so surprised. The duck was cut into small pieces and still very tender. The sauce was full of ginger and garlic, so tasty and umami.
During dinner, my infant was crying and they were so understanding. They boxed and bagged all our leftovers so that we could help our kiddos. We had ordered a phad sea eaw to go but they had forgotten to put it in, so they whipped an order up and gave it to us on the house!
